Host / Isotype: Mouse / IgG1 Background Information: PFKL (6-phosphofructokinase, liver type) is also named as PFK-B and belongs to the phosphofructokinase family. The PFKL gene encodes the liver isoform of phosphofructokinase (PFK) (ATP: D-fructose-6-phosphate-1-phosphotransferase). PFK catalyzes the irreversible conversion of fructose-6-phosphate to fructose-1,6-bisphosphate and is a key regulatory enzyme in glycolysis. In human beings, PFK exists as a system of three subunits: these are the muscle(PFKM), liver(PFKL), and platelet(PFKP) PFKs (PMID: 2139864). It has 2 isoforms produced by alternative splicing.
